你查询的IP:[124.220.103.105]  地理位置:中国–上海–上海

最新查询222.16.214.254 116.192.84.217 124.16.175.245 59.64.229.161 122.209.64.68 119.164.57.166 117.32.96.38 119.108.25.134 121.55.159.109 124.220.103.105 203.100.32.234 119.42.136.29 124.254.128.64 122.8.162.209 203.93.87.196 220.231.128.41 202.136.224.130 125.213.200.106 202.38.149.207 122.192.179.186 123.8.27.157 116.214.128.78 202.38.152.42 121.255.10.128 60.235.186.20 123.49.128.143 120.64.148.114 117.112.203.15 192.124.154.70 116.248.4.86 222.160.30.176